Casey’s Partners with K9s For Warriors to Advance its Mission of Pairing Service Dogs with Military Veterans

Through this commitment, Casey’s funded the training of a future service dog – named “Casey” – who is scheduled to graduate with her warrior next month in Texas.

ANKENY, Iowa--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Casey’s, the third largest convenience store and fifth largest pizza chain in the U.S., is proud to announce a new partnership with K9s For Warriors, the nation’s leading provider of trained service dogs to military veterans nationwide suffering from post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), traumatic brain injury, and other invisible wounds of war at no financial cost to the veterans.

Through the partnership, Casey’s funded the training of a future service dog – named “Casey” – who is projected to graduate with her warrior in San Antonio this October.

“At Casey’s, we proudly support those who serve our communities – including our military veterans. The healing relationships that K9s For Warriors create through their work are life-changing for veterans and service dogs, and we’re honored to help further this mission,” said Katie Petru, Director of PR, Communications and Community at Casey’s.

Since its founding in 2011, K9s For Warriors has matched more than 1,100 military veterans with trained service dogs, many of which are rescued, making it the largest rescue-to-service dog program in the country. The organization’s mission to end veteran suicide addresses critical issues facing the U.S., where approximately 20 veterans take their lives and over 1,000 dogs are euthanized each day.

“At K9s For Warriors, we’re deeply grateful for partners like Casey’s who share our commitment to ending veteran suicide and transforming lives,” said Lindsay Grayson, Chief Revenue Officer at K9s For Warriors. “Their support helps us provide hope, healing, and a new beginning for our nation’s heroes, while also giving rescue dogs a second chance and new purpose. Together, we are truly saving lives at both ends of the leash.”

Casey’s and its more than 50,000 team members serve millions of guests every day in 2,900 stores across 19 states with a significant presence in mid-size and rural communities across middle America. With support from guests and supplier partners, Casey’s was able to donate $6.6 million toward core needs of its communities in fiscal year 2025, which includes direct support for more than 2,000 military families through partnerships with veteran service organizations.

About K9s For Warriors

Determined to end Veteran suicide, K9s For Warriors is the leading nonprofit organization that provides trained Service Dogs to military Veterans nationwide suffering from PTSD, traumatic brain injury, and/or military sexual trauma — at no financial cost to the Veteran. Backed by groundbreaking scientific research from the University of Arizona’s OHAIRE Lab, the program demonstrates how Service Dogs can help mitigate symptoms of PTSD while simultaneously restoring confidence and independence. Founded in 2011 as a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ization, K9s For Warriors is committed to saving lives at both ends of the leash by primarily rescuing dogs and pairing them with Veterans in need. The organization is also dedicated to raising awareness about Veterans’ mental health and driving policy-level reform. To date, K9s has paired more than 1,000 Veterans with life-changing Service Dogs and rescued more than 2,000 dogs.
